Life insurance that offers coverage at a fixed rate of payments for a minimal amount of time Term life insurance or term guarantee is life insurance that provides protection at a fixed rate of payments for a restricted amount of time, the appropriate term. After that duration ends, protection at the previous rate of premiums is no longer guaranteed and the client must either pass up coverage or potentially acquire more protection with different payments or conditions.

Term insurance is typically the least costly method to purchase a substantial death benefit on a protection quantity per premium dollar basis over a specific amount of time. Term life insurance coverage can be contrasted to irreversible life insurance such as entire life, universal life, and variable universal life, which guarantee coverage at repaired premiums for the life time of the covered private unless the policy is enabled to lapse.

The survivor benefit would be paid by the insurer if the insured passed away during the 1 year term, while no benefit is paid if the insured passes away one day after the last day of the 1 year term. The premium paid is then based on the anticipated possibility of the insured dying in that one year.

Among the primary obstacles to renewal experienced with a few of these policies is needing evidence of insurability. For instance the guaranteed could acquire a terminal disease within the term, but not really pass away until after the term expires. Since of how to write cancellation letter the terminal health problem, the buyer would likely be uninsurable after the expiration of the preliminary term, and would be unable to renew the policy or buy a new one.

A version of term insurance coverage which is commonly bought is annual renewable term (ART). In this form, the premium is spent for one year of protection, but the policy is guaranteed to be able to be continued each year for a provided period of years. This duration varies from 10 to 30 years, or sometimes till age 95.

Actuarially, there are three standard pricing assumptions that enter into every type of life insurance: Mortality-- The number of individuals will pass away in a given year using a big sample size-- EG, The 1980 CSO Mortality or the more recent 2001 CSO Mortality Table which are compiled by the FDC.

The CSO Death Tables show overall population figures within the US and do not show how a life insurance company screens its applicants for excellent health during the policy underwriting stage of the policy issue process. Corporate death will more than likely constantly be more beneficial than CSO tables as a result.
